Treatment can be beneficial for a wide variety of psychological health conditions. In this short article, we’ll explore 10 various conditions that people might have and how treatment can help.
Depression is a common mental health condition that impacts countless individuals worldwide. Treatment can help by providing a safe area to discuss your emotions and feelings. A therapist can help you determine negative idea patterns and habits and work with you to develop coping methods and favorable habits.
Stress and anxiety is another typical mental health condition that can be debilitating. Treatment can help by teaching you relaxation techniques,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, and working with you to develop coping techniques to manage anxiety triggers.
PTSD, or trauma, is a mental health condition that can establish after experiencing or witnessing a distressing occasion. Therapy can assist by supplying a safe area to process the trauma and establish coping techniques to manage the signs of PTSD.
OCD, or obsessive-compulsive condition, is a mental health condition defined by compulsive habits and intrusive ideas. Bipolar affective disorder
Bipolar disorder is a psychological health condition identified by severe state of mind swings, ranging from depressive episodes to manic episodes. Therapy can help by offering assistance and guidance in managing these state of mind swings, developing coping strategies, and improving interaction abilities.
Eating disorders
Eating disorders, such as anorexia and bulimia, are psychological health conditions that can have severe physical effects. Treatment can help by dealing with the underlying psychological and emotional problems that add to the eating disorder, in addition to establishing strategies to manage the physical symptoms.
Substance abuse
Drug abuse can be a challenging habit to break, but treatment can be a reliable tool in handling dependency. Treatment can help by addressing the underlying psychological and psychological concerns that add to substance abuse, as well as developing strategies to handle cravings and triggers.
Relationship problems
Relationship problems, such as communication problems and conflict, can have a substantial influence on psychological health. Therapy can help by supplying a safe area to discuss these concerns and develop techniques to improve communication and deal with conflict.

Seeing a therapist can have various advantages for an individual’s mental health and health and wellbeing. Here are a few of the advantages of seeing a therapist from a psychological viewpoint:
Increased self-awareness
One of the primary advantages of seeing a therapist is increased self-awareness. A therapist can help you determine patterns in your emotions, habits, and thoughts, as well as the underlying beliefs and worths that drive them. By becoming more knowledgeable about these patterns, you can gain a much deeper understanding of yourself and your motivations, which can lead to individual development and development.
Enhanced emotional regulation
Psychological guideline is the capability to handle and control one’s feelings in a healthy and adaptive method. Seeing a therapist can help people find out and practice emotional guideline methods,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, that can be handy in reducing and managing difficult feelings stress.
Much better interpersonal relationships
Social relationships are an essential part of mental health and wellbeing.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als enhance their interaction skills, assertiveness, and empathy, which can lead to healthier and more fulfilling relationships with others.
Increased problem-solving skills
Therapy can also help individuals develop problem-solving abilities. By dealing with a therapist, people can discover to approach issues in a more organized and effective way, determine potential solutions, and make decisions that are lined up with their worths and objectives.
Improved self-esteem
Self-confidence refers to a person’s sense of self-regard and worth. Seeing a therapist can help people identify and challenge unfavorable self-talk and beliefs that can add to low self-esteem. Through treatment, individuals can discover to establish a more practical and favorable self-image, which can cause increased self-confidence and self-worth.
Enhanced coping abilities
Coping abilities are methods and strategies that individuals utilize to handle tension and misfortune. Seeing a therapist can help people develop and practice coping skills that are customized to their specific needs and choices. Coping skills can include mindfulness, relaxation techniques, analytical, and social support, among others.
Decreased signs of mental illness
Treatment can likewise be effective in minimizing symptoms of mental disorder, such as depression, stress and anxiety, and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). Therapists utilize evidence-based treatments, such as cognitive-behavioral treatment (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), and e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), to help individuals handle signs and enhance their general lifestyle.
